What Are the Key Factors to Consider When Selecting a Battery for a Hayabusa?
The key factors to consider when selecting a battery for a Hayabusa include battery type, capacity, cold cranking amps (CCA), compatibility, weight, and brand reputation.
- Battery Type
- Capacity
- Cold Cranking Amps (CCA)
- Compatibility
- Weight
- Brand Reputation
Addressing the selection process requires an understanding of each factor’s impact on the battery’s performance and reliability.
-
Battery Type: The battery type refers to the technology used in the battery. Common types include lead-acid and lithium-ion. Lead-acid batteries are affordable and widely available, offering a good balance of price and performance. Meanwhile, lithium-ion batteries provide higher energy density and lighter weight, leading to improved performance.
-
Capacity: Capacity measures the amount of energy a battery can store, typically expressed in amp-hours (Ah). For a Hayabusa, a capacity of at least 12-16 Ah is essential to ensure sufficient power for starting and operating electronic accessories. Higher capacity batteries may provide better longevity and performance.
-
Cold Cranking Amps (CCA): CCA measures a battery’s ability to start an engine in cold conditions. A higher CCA rating is crucial for reliable starts, especially in colder climates. For the Hayabusa, a minimum CCA of 200 is recommended to ensure effective ignition during lower temperatures.
-
Compatibility: Compatibility refers to how well the battery fits the Hayabusa’s electrical and physical requirements. It involves checking dimensions and connector types against manufacturer specifications. Using a battery that is not compatible can lead to performance issues or even damage to the motorcycle’s electrical system.
-
Weight: Weight can influence handling and performance. Lithium-ion batteries are lighter and allow for improved weight distribution, which can enhance the overall dynamics of the motorcycle. When selecting a battery, consider the trade-off between weight and performance, particularly if modifications have been made to the bike.
-
Brand Reputation: The brand reputation impacts the reliability and quality of the battery. Recognized brands often have better customer reviews and longer warranties. Opting for reputable brands may lead to better overall satisfaction and fewer problems in the long run.
How Do Lithium Batteries Benefit Hayabusa Performance?
Lithium batteries enhance Hayabusa performance by providing high energy density, reduced weight, improved charge cycles, and enhanced efficiency.
High energy density: Lithium batteries can store more energy per unit of weight compared to other battery types. For instance, lithium-ion batteries have an energy density range of 150-200 watt-hours per kilogram, while lead-acid batteries offer only about 30-50 watt-hours per kilogram. This characteristic allows the Hayabusa to achieve better performance without adding significant weight.
Reduced weight: Lithium batteries are much lighter than traditional lead-acid batteries. A typical lithium battery can weigh 50-70% less than its lead-acid counterpart. This weight reduction contributes to improved handling and acceleration of the Hayabusa, as the overall mass of the motorcycle is decreased, leading to better power-to-weight ratios.
Improved charge cycles: Lithium batteries typically support more charge and discharge cycles than traditional batteries. A study by Tarascon and Armand (2001) noted that lithium-ion batteries can endure up to 2000 cycles, compared to only 500-700 cycles for lead-acid batteries. This longevity results in reduced replacement frequency and maintenance costs.
Enhanced efficiency: Lithium batteries have faster charge and discharge rates. They can reach full charge in a fraction of the time compared to other battery types. Research from NEXGEL (2020) shows that lithium batteries can charge up to 80% in under an hour. This efficiency is crucial for performance bikes like the Hayabusa, as it minimizes downtime and maximizes riding time.
These factors make lithium batteries a significant upgrade for enhancing the overall performance of the Hayabusa motorcycle.

How Can You Properly Maintain Your Hayabusa Battery for Optimal Performance?
You can properly maintain your Hayabusa battery for optimal performance by regularly checking the electrolyte levels, ensuring proper charging techniques, and maintaining clean terminals.
Regularly checking the electrolyte levels:
– Check the battery’s electrolyte levels every month. Use distilled water to fill the cells up to the recommended level.
– Low electrolyte levels can lead to decreased performance and battery lifespan. According to a study by Saito and Al-Jumaily (2020), maintaining proper electrolyte levels can extend battery life by up to 30%.
Ensuring proper charging techniques:
– Charge the battery fully before long-term storage. This prevents sulfation, which occurs when a lead-acid battery sits in a discharged state. The American Journal of Electrochemical Energy Reviews emphasizes that fully charged batteries last longer.
– Avoid overcharging the battery. Use a smart charger that automatically switches to maintenance mode once the battery is full.
Maintaining clean terminals:
– Inspect battery terminals regularly for corrosion. Clean them with a mixture of baking soda and water if needed.
– Corrosion can create resistance and hinder performance. The International Journal of Battery Technology noted that maintaining clean connections can improve energy transfer by as much as 20%.
Following these steps will help ensure that your Hayabusa battery remains in optimal condition, contributing to reliable performance and longevity.
